Output 51fb863e191ef5e0545fb64a29c5ece133d8fdc15070252bed3f596ab30aa8a9:157

value
18745038
script pubkey
OP_0 OP_PUSHBYTES_20 034e40461599c723bbeb054968c037c66701c6d4
address
bc1qqd8yq3s4n8rj8wltq4yk3sphcensr3k5pejq7e
transaction
51fb863e191ef5e0545fb64a29c5ece133d8fdc15070252bed3f596ab30aa8a9